  • U.S. health oversight in critical condition

    America’s healthcare system has never been perfect. Black communities know that better than most. We’ve long dealt with medical apartheid, profit-driven healthcare, unequal treatment, hospital closures in underserved neighborhoods, environmental injustice, and a system that too often values wealth over wellness.  Serious reform has been needed for decades.

  • Black men share what it means to be a provider

    https://youtu.be/GVLNxWB3VxU Ask a Black man in Houston what it means to provide right now, and he will not hesitate. The answer might be different depending on who you ask, a homebuilder, a finance professional, or a youth baseball coach, but the weight behind it is the same. Provision has always meant more than money. But in 2026, with job confidence in Houston at its lowest point in nearly 15 years, the gap between what men are expected to give and what the economy makes possible has never felt wider.
